Benefits of Using Autogas in Srikakulam

The advantages of utilising Autogas in Srikakulam are given below:
  • Lower Maintenance Costs: The cleaner combustion associated with Autogas leads to decreased maintenance expenses over time.
  • Cost Savings: Transitioning to Autogas can result in savings of approximately 35-40% compared to petrol, making it a more economical choice as fuel prices rise.
  • Affordable Conversion: The process of converting vehicles for use with Autogas is relatively low-cost, allowing users to quickly recover their initial investment.
  • Environmental Impact: As a sustainable fuel option, Autogas generates lower emissions, significantly contributing to the reduction of air pollution.
  • Engine Performance: The cleaner burning properties of Autogas enhance engine efficiency and longevity.

How can I calculate my potential savings by switching to Autogas in Srikakulam?

To determine potential savings from moving to Autogas in Srikakulam, follow these steps: first, check the current prices of petrol, diesel, and Autogas. Next, assess your vehicle’s average fuel consumption and calculate the monthly costs for each fuel type. Then, compare your current petrol or diesel expenses with those of Autogas to identify potential savings. Lastly, ensure that you account for conversion costs to achieve an accurate budget overview.

What is Autogas, and how is it different from regular petrol or diesel?

Liquefied Petroleum Gas (LPG), or Autogas, is made from propane and butane and is used as fuel for vehicles. Its unique composition results in reduced emissions compared to petrol and diesel, leading to a smaller environmental impact. In Srikakulam's growing automotive landscape, Autogas offers benefits like a higher octane rating that enhances engine efficiency and may provide savings of up to 40%. Vehicle owners should know that their vehicles can be adapted for Autogas use while still retaining the ability to use conventional fuels when necessary.

Can I convert my existing petrol or diesel vehicle to run on Autogas in Srikakulam?

Yes, it is possible to adapt your petrol or diesel vehicle for use with Autogas in Srikakulam by using an approved LPG conversion kit that is readily obtainable on the market. Some manufacturers also provide factory-fitted LPG models directly through their dealerships. This conversion can help lower fuel costs while ensuring compliance with safety standards. For more information on available kits and installation options, please consult local LPG fitting centres or authorised dealers.

Is it safe to use Autogas as a vehicle fuel in Srikakulam?

In Srikakulam, Autogas is a safe fuel alternative for vehicles due to its non-toxic and non-corrosive nature. It possesses a lower flammability range compared to petrol and diesel, requiring higher ignition temperatures that improve safety during operation. If a leak occurs, Autogas dissipates quickly into the environment, which minimises the risk of fire or explosion.
